Korina (or limba) is a great tonewood, period, and will work with all kinds of guitars It's probably just tradition that it's associated with setnecks because it was gibson that first popularized korina, and it's closer to the mahogany end of the spectrum than it is to alder or ash. In my experience korina has always tended to be a lighter weight wood, lighter than mahogany I've owned 2 korina guitars, a hamer v and a now own a gibson version
Both lightweight and both sang with that beautiful mid/upper mid sweetness that people always talk about when talking about korina.
